Products of Slavery

The nature of today’s globalized economy means that it is not immediately apparent how specific products on our shelves may link to slavery as products typically pass through a long chain of producers, manufacturers, distributors and retailers.

Anti-Slavery International’s Slavery and What We Buy campaign shows that slavery can occur at different stages, from the production of raw materials such as cocoa or cotton, to the manufacture of goods such as garments, toys or fireworks. The Products of Slavery visualization uses the best available data to show the magnitude of this challenge in a clear and compelling way.
